The DOT requires tire manufacturers to grade passenger car tires based
on three performance factors: Treadwear, Traction and Temperature
resistance. (See the “Uniform Tire Quality Grading (UTQG)” section for
more details.)
The sidewall also shows the type of cord and the number of plies in the
sidewall and under the tread.

UNIFORM TIRE QUALITY GRADING (UTQG)
The Uniform Tire Quality Grading (“UTQG”) standards are intended to
assist you in making an informed choice in your purchase of passenger
car tires by providing information indicating relative performance in the
areas of treadwear, wet stopping traction, and temperature resistance. All
passenger car tires must conform to federal safety requirements in
addition to these grades.
